There comes a time
We start to feel
and then we know
our life is real
We took for granted
the simple things
Like hugs and kisses
and what love brings
Unexpected touches
In the middle of the night
Just to tell us
That all is alright
A simple glance
That tells you so
That lets you know
Where ever you go
That someone cares
and they are here
to keep you calm
to ease your fear
but take it for granted
we all will do
and we won't take notice
until it's through
That time in our life
when all was good
when everything looked
just as it should
Now rooms are empty
and nights are long
and we know this isn't
where we belong
We need that love
that calming glow
that love is here
and all we know
Is now it's gone
and we want it back
because all we had
is what we lack
